How much do environmental health safety eng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 3, 2026, the average yearly pay for environmental health safety engineer in Rochester, NY is $84,818.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$72,000.00 and $94,700.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an environmental health safety engineer do?

An Environmental Health Safety (EHS) Engineer is responsible for developing, implementing, and monitoring programs and policies that ensure a safe and healthy work environment. They identify potential hazards, conduct risk assessments, and ensure compliance with environmental and occupational health regulations. EHS Engineers also investigate accidents, provide safety training, and recommend corrective actions to prevent future incidents. Their work is crucial for protecting employees, the public, and the environment from potential harm.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an environmental health safety engineer?

To thrive as an Environmental Health Safety (EHS) Engineer, you need a strong background in engineering, environmental science, and occupational health, often supported by a relevant bachelor's degree and knowledge of regulatory standards. Familiarity with tools such as OSHA compliance software, incident reporting systems, and certifications like Certified Safety Professional (CSP) or Certified Industrial Hygienist (CIH) is typical.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ication are essential soft skills for identifying risks and promoting a culture of safety. These competencies are crucial for ensuring workplace safety, regulatory compliance, and the prevention of environmental and occupational hazards.

What are some common challenges faced by environmental health safety engineers in balancing compliance with operational efficiency?

Environmental Health Safety Engineers often face the challenge of ensuring that safety protocols and environmental regulations are strictly followed without hindering the efficiency of day-to-day operations. They must collaborate closely with production, maintenance, and management teams to implement practical solutions that meet legal requirements while supporting productivity. This requires strong communication skills, proactive problem-solving, and ongoing training to keep everyone informed about best practices and regulatory updates. Balancing these priorities is a key part of the role and offers opportunities to develop both technical and leadership skills.

What is the difference between Environmental Health Safety Engineer vs Environmental Health and Safety Specialist?

AspectEnvironmental Health Safety EngineerEnvironmental Health and Safety Specialist
CredentialsBS in safety, environmental science, or engineering; certifications like CSP or CIHSimilar certifications; often holds CSP or CHST
Work EnvironmentDesigning safety systems, conducting risk assessments, working in industrial or manufacturing settingsImplementing safety policies, conducting inspections, training employees
Employer & Industry UsageManufacturing, construction, energy sectorsSimilar industries, often overlapping roles

Both roles focus on workplace safety and environmental compliance, but the Environmental Health Safety Engineer typically emphasizes designing safety solutions and risk mitigation, while the Environmental Health and Safety Specialist concentrates on policy implementation and employee training. They often work together to ensure a safe work environment.

Job description


onsemi, based in Hopewell Junction, East Fishkill, New York, is seeking a highly skilled and motivated electrical Test Probe Engineer, responsible for developing, optimizing, and supporting wafer-level electrical test and probe operations to ensure high-quality data collection for yield analysis, product characterization, and production test. This role works closely with product engineering, device characterization, process integration, and manufacturing teams to ensure robust test hardware, accurate probing performance, and high-throughput wafer test execution.
Responsibilities
  • Engineer solutions for testing issues with high-power, high-voltage discrete semiconductor devices on a fleet of advanced automatic testers
  • Develop, debug, qualify, and deploy test programs to meet and exceed evolving customer needs and expectations
  • Investigate and solve complex issues in a fast-paced test department, designing experiments and analyzing data to rigorously seek high-fidelity results
  • Support manufacturing and integration teams as front-line defense against yield loss
  • Qualify new tools to expand production capacity and enhance testing abilities
  • Work with onsemi teams around the world on projects
  • Use bench tests and common lab equipment
